首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

服务器数据库怎么创建用户名和密码

在云计算领域中,创建服务器数据库的用户名和密码是一个重要的安全措施。下面是一个完善且全面的答案:

创建用户名和密码的步骤如下:

  1. 选择适合的数据库管理系统(DBMS):常见的数据库管理系统包括MySQL、PostgreSQL、MongoDB等。根据项目需求和技术要求选择合适的DBMS。
  2. 安装和配置数据库管理系统:根据所选的DBMS,按照官方文档或相关教程进行安装和配置。确保数据库管理系统正常运行。
  3. 连接到数据库:使用数据库管理系统提供的客户端工具(如MySQL Workbench、pgAdmin等)或命令行工具连接到数据库。
  4. 创建新用户:在数据库中创建一个新用户,以便管理和访问数据库。可以使用DBMS提供的命令或图形界面工具执行此操作。例如,在MySQL中,可以使用以下命令创建新用户:
代码语言:sql
复制

CREATE USER 'username'@'localhost' IDENTIFIED BY 'password';

代码语言:txt
复制

其中,'username'是要创建的用户名,'localhost'是允许连接的主机,'password'是用户的密码。

  1. 授予用户权限:为新用户分配适当的权限,以控制其对数据库的访问和操作。可以使用DBMS提供的命令或图形界面工具执行此操作。例如,在MySQL中,可以使用以下命令授予用户所有数据库的读写权限:
代码语言:sql
复制

GRANT ALL PRIVILEGES ON . TO 'username'@'localhost';

代码语言:txt
复制

这将授予用户对所有数据库的所有表的读写权限。

  1. 保存用户名和密码:将创建的用户名和密码保存在安全的地方,以便将来使用。建议使用密码管理工具来管理和保护密码。

创建用户名和密码的目的是为了限制对数据库的访问,并确保只有授权的用户可以进行操作。这样可以提高数据库的安全性和数据的保密性。

腾讯云提供了多个与数据库相关的产品和服务,例如:

  • 云数据库 TencentDB:提供MySQL、Redis、MongoDB等多种数据库引擎,具备高可用、弹性扩展、自动备份等特性。详细信息请参考:腾讯云数据库 TencentDB
  • 云数据库 MongoDB:基于MongoDB的托管服务,提供高性能、高可用的MongoDB数据库集群。详细信息请参考:云数据库 MongoDB
  • 云数据库 Redis:基于Redis的托管服务,提供高性能、高可用的Redis数据库集群。详细信息请参考:云数据库 Redis

请注意,以上仅为示例,具体选择适合的产品和服务应根据实际需求和技术要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分20秒

05-创建测试数据库和表

4分21秒

02.创建数据库表和实体类.avi

28分46秒

159-数据库调优整体步骤、优化MySQL服务器硬件和参数

5分54秒

07-Servlet-2/19-尚硅谷-书城项目-创建数据库和t_user用户表

9分32秒

Java项目实战-快递E栈 16-快递数据库和实体类的创建 学习猿地

9分43秒

登录云服务器的六种方法

9分12秒

运维实践-在ESXI中使用虚拟机进行Ubuntu22.04-LTS发行版操作系统与密码忘记重置

8分49秒

如何验证云服务器网络带宽?

10分0秒

如何云上远程调试Nginx源码?

9分43秒

10分钟手把手教你通过SSH,使用密钥/账号远程登录Linux服务器(Windows/macOS)

1分7秒

jsp新闻管理系统myeclipse开发mysql数据库mvc构java编程

10分23秒

腾讯云ARM服务器评测与应用

领券